Potting soil is good to be used in the garden. Bulk garden soil is delivered locally to your home or jobsite. Potting soil, also called potting mix, is a blend of materials like sphagnum moss, bark, perlite, vermiculite, compost or coir that’s intended for growing plants in containers.

Potting soil is a combination of fixings that are more appropriate for indoor plants, while garden soil is a combination of different parts that plants need to develop, like sand, sediment, mud, and natural matter.
